The Wellington Based Westpac Rescue Helicopter was call today at 3:00pm 24h Dec 09, to Kapiti Island. A female tramper had fallen and injured her ankle.
The Helicopter with a Wellington Free Ambulance Helicopter Paramedic on board responded to Kapiti Island.
On arrival it was discovered that the patient was 20mins walk up one of the tracks on the Island and due to her injuries and difficult location she was unable to walk or be carried out to the helicopter.
The Paramedic was winched down onto the track where the patient a 63 yr old visiting tourist from Canada and members of the tramping party were located. After being assessed the paramedic and patient were then both winched back into the helicopter.
The patient was then flown to Wellington Hospital Emergency Department where is is being assessed and treated for her injuries.
